Law of the Labour Market

Auteur: Deakin, Simon, FBA (Robert Monks Professor of Corporate Governance, University of Cambridge)
Editeur: Oxford University Press
Examines the evolution of the contract of employment in Britain through an investigation of changes in its juridical form during and since the industrial revolution. The initial conditions of industrialization and subsequent growth of a particular type of welfare state have shaped the evolutionary path of British labour and social security law.
